Nothing came easy. I was just born with a need to explore every part of my mind. And with long searching and hard work, I became devoted to my restlessness.
Gordon Parks

Interpretation

What this quote means

The quote emphasizes the value of hard work and the pursuit of personal exploration despite challenges.

Gordon Parks reflects on his journey of personal growth, highlighting that nothing of value comes effortlessly. His innate drive to explore his thoughts and creativity required dedication and perseverance, ultimately leading him to a deep commitment to understanding himself and the world around him through continuous effort and introspection.
